NIGHT BEFORE:
- Season beef heavily and sear in frying pan with olive oil
- Brush beef with mustard or horseradish
- Blend chestnut mushrooms & chestnuts then cook with thyme till dry, then lay it out to cool
- Overlap parma ham, add sprinkle of pepper, then layer mushroom mix thinly on top
- Lay the beef and fold the layered mix over with clingfilm. Push and roll tightly, then nip at ends and squeeze, twisting like a cracker
- 15 mins in fridge to set shape
- More clingfilm, lay out puff pastry
- Roll pastry until two edges meet, cut off any excess, and twist ends together
- Roll in clingfilm again and put in fridge again for 5 mins (or over night)
ON THE DAY:
- Unwrap from clingfilm, brush in egg yolk
- Mark pastry softly for decoration
- Generous sprinkle of salt for crispness
- Cook at 200 degrees, 35 minutes

It's not difficult it just has lots of steps that need to be done well. First time I tried it I didn't cook enough water out of the duxelle, if you do that the steam escaping from inside makes the pastry really soggy. Made this for the 1st time last year for Christmas, it was bloody amazing! My own issue was the pastry was soggy on the bottom.
Soggy pastry means you need to dry the mushrooms out a little more. Good luck!
@@WaiSanLee I looked around at a few, you can see even Gordon's is a little soggy on the bottom. The trick is to dry it on a rack so underneath can cool with the rest of the wellington. Also egg wash the inside of the pastry to create a barrier between the beef juices and the pastry. Going to give that a try and see how it works out.
